Letter from the War Office informing of compensation for care of timber at Portsmouth New Hampshire ship yard

Description

Edmund Quincy to receive $400 compensation per year for taking care of timber and materials at ship yard Portsmouth New Hampshire. Quincy to exercise care in protection of materials from the weather and providing security. No removal or materials from ship yard without orders from Secretary of War.
